The City of Hope and Rise Risley Brunswick Mural project (sponsored by Glynn Visual Arts and Coastal Georgia Community Action Authority) continues to expand their downtown Brunswick murals. This one “Wings” by Catherine Durrette is both interactive and fun. It’s located on the side of the Subway building near the Newcastle intersection of the Ritz Theatre. Be sure to stop by and “strike a pose.” Learn more at www.glynnvisualarts.com.
